Secrets from Latil's Landing
 

LOUISIANA MUSSEL SAUCE PIQUANTE WITH HERB GARLIC BREAD
Serves 4 appetizer portions 
 
2 pounds mussels 
2 tablespoons unsalted butter
2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
1 cup diced onions
1 cup diced celery
� cup diced green bell pepper
� cup diced red bell pepper
4 garlic cloves minced
2 teaspoons tomato paste
1 cup chicken broth
2  tomatoes seeded and diced
1/2 teaspoon cayenne
salt and pepper to taste 
 
For herb garlic bread
2 garlic cloves minced
4 basil leaves chopped
� cup chopped parsley
2 tablespoons unsalted butter
12-inch piece French bread
 
Scrub mussels well and remove beards.  In a 6- to 8-quart heavy kettle melt butter over moderately low heat and stir in flour. Cook roux, stirring constantly, until color of peanut butter, about 6 minutes. Stir in onions, celery, bell peppers, garlic and cook, until soft. Stir in tomato paste, broth, tomatoes, and season with cayenne salt and pepper.  Bring mixture to a boil and simmer sauce, uncovered, stirring occasionally, 15 minutes, or until thickened.  Stir mussels into sauce and simmer, covered, 4 to 8 minutes, or until mussels are opened.  Serve with garlic bread 
 
For Garlic Bread
Preheat oven to 400 degrees.  In a small saucepan melt butter over moderate heat and stir in garlic, basil and parsley. Halve bread horizontally and brush garlic butter on cut sides. On a baking sheet bake bread until golden, about 5 minutes.
